    4 Ways Federal Employees Accidentally Reduce Their FERS Pension And Retirement Pay |Ep 181

    Many federal employees are surprised when their FERS pension in retirement is smaller than the estimate they saw on paper. In this episode, Tom Poltersdorf, CFP, walks through four common FERS pension reductions so you can plan your federal retirement with clear numbers instead of guessing. You will learn how deductions like federal income tax, state tax, survivor benefits, FEHB health insurance, dental, vision, and life insurance can lower your FERS pension check. Tom explains which types of federal service do not count as creditable service for FERS, and how military service deposits and other deposits can increase or reduce your pension if they are not handled correctly.     Roth Conversions When You Have A FERS Pension |Ep 178

    Many federal employees keep hearing the same story. Retire, let your income drop, then do big Roth conversions from your TSP in the low-income years. The issue is that once a FERS pension and maybe a spouse pension start, those years are often not very low at all. That can leave you worried you are missing something or paying extra tax now for very little benefit later.
